Blow Fly
(Calliphoridae family)
Size: ⅜–½ inch
Characteristics: Metallic blue or green body
Legs: 6
Habitat:
Blow flies breed in decaying organic matter and animal remains. They may enter homes through open doors or vents. Often seen near trash or dead animals.
Threats & Dangers:
Can spread bacteria and contaminate surfaces. Presence may signal hidden decay or animal issues. Rapid reproduction worsens infestations.
Control Measures:
Source removal is the first step. Professional treatments eliminate remaining adults and larvae. Exclusion reduces entry.
